[PATCH] kmemcheck: fix dynamic enable/disable

From: Vegard Nossum
Date: Mon Nov 24 2008 - 05:52:05 EST


On Fri, Oct 10, 2008 at 1:40 PM, Sitsofe Wheeler <sitsofe@xxxxxxxxx> wrote:
> I received a lot of errors after manually enabling kmemcheck
> in /proc (it had been turned off due to oneshot mode). It
> might be a good idea to put a warning that errrors found after
> enabling it at any time other than boot might be spurious.

Fixed. This was the problem: Instructions with multiple address
operands could look up the shadow of an address that had
previously been un-hidden. After handling the memory access, the
page would get hidden again. The fix is to verify that the page
is present before we return a shadow pointer.
